Supported data sources and platforms
Table: Supported data sources and platforms lists the Network Attached Storage (NAS) devices and SharePoint platforms that Data Insight supports.
Table: Supported data sources and platforms
Device | Version |
---|---|
Hitachi NAS | Hitachi NAS 12.x |
NetApp ONTAP 7-Mode | 7.3.5 or higher |
NetApp ONTAP Cluster-Mode | CIFS - 8.2.x or higher NFS version 3 - ONTAP 8.2.3 or higher and ONTAP 8.3.1 or higher Cluster Mode NetApp v.9.x |
EMC | EMC Celerra DART version 5.6.45 or higher |
EMC Isilon OneFS version 7.1.0.6 or higher | |
VNX version 7.1.71.1 or higher | |
Dell EMC Unity 4.2 or 4.3 | |
Unity VSA 11.0 | |
Windows File Server | Windows Server 2008, or 2008 R2 64-bit Windows Server 2012, or 2012 R2 64 bit Windows Server 2016, 64-bit |
Veritas File System (VxFS) server (NFS version 3) | 6.1 or higher, configured in standalone or clustered mode using Cluster Server (VCS) Note: For VCS support, Clustered File System (CFS) is not supported. |
Microsoft SharePoint | Microsoft SharePoint Server 2010 Microsoft SharePoint Server 2013 Microsoft SharePoint Server 2016 Microsoft SharePoint Server 2019 |
Box (Cloud-based content management platform) | - |
Microsoft Office 365 | SharePoint Online Microsoft OneDrive |
OpenText Documentum | 6.7 |
Note the following:
Veritas strongly recommends that you upgrade your NetApp filer to the latest available firmware. Veritas recommends ONTAP 7.3.5 or higher.
For all supported versions of 7-mode NetApp filers, Data Insight supports CIFS protocol over NTFS and NFS protocol v3. NFS v4 is not supported.
For supported versions of Cluster-Mode NetApp filers, Data Insight supports the following volume/qtree styles:
NTFS and Mixed for CIFS protocol.
UNIX and Mixed for NFS protocol on 7-mode NetApp filers only.
NFS exports on the NetApp cluster.
For all supported versions of EMC Celerra/VNX and EMC Isilon, Data Insight supports only CIFS protocol over NTFS. Data Insight supports Common Event Enabler (CEE), version 8.2 or higher. Data Insight still supports the older version of CEE and VEE, but Veritas recommends that you move to the latest EMC Common Event Enabler, which you can download from the EMC website.
To use the Self-Service Portal to remediate DLP incidents, ensure that Symantec Data Loss Prevention (DLP) version 12.5 or higher is installed. Data Insight uses the DLP Smart Response Rules to remediate incidents, which are introduced in DLP version 12.5.
You can use Data Loss Prevention 15.7 with Data Insight 6.1.5
